[en] Singularities in the temperature dependence of one of the characteristic values of the transport current at which unpinning of Abrikosov vortices took place were observed for thin niobium films prepared so that grain boundaries were oxidized. Anomalies were also found in the current-voltage characteristics of these films in a certain range of temperatures. These effects were explained by the interaction of rows of moving vortex filaments were an immobile quasiperiodic lattice of grain boundaries, dependent on the relative position and hardness of the vortex lattice
